Student Attendance - Please reflect.

There is some concern regarding our attendance data and we are eager to promote a healthy approach to students enjoying school life every day. Of course, we do understanding this is not always possible, but we know you will support our aim to minimise student absences.

 

The Department of Education shares the concern and hopes parents will consider the following

 

"Going to school every day is the single most important part of your child’s education. Students learn new things at school every day – missing school puts them behind.

 

We all want our students to get a great education, and the building blocks for a great education begin with students coming to school each and every day.

If students miss school regularly, they miss out on learning the fundamental skills that will set them up for success in the later years of school. Each missed day is associated with progressively lower achievement in numeracy, writing and reading.

 

Attendance patterns are established early – a child regularly missing days in kindergarten or in the early years of school will often continue to miss classes in the later years, and receive lower test scores than their classmates."
